With a passion for psychology, heart for Christianity, and a love for people- Priscilla has been blessed with a purpose of a lifetime. Whether it is taking a new course or training, creating a Social work program abroad, providing motivation to single mothers, starting a youth camp, marching for human rights, or moments of pure listening- Priscilla gives one hundred percent effort each and every time. It’s not a choice rather it’s a mission to do the best she can with a beautiful calling.

Traveling solo across five continents, Priscilla dives into the world’s beauty and opportunity with an open mind and heart. The moments of learning, listening, educating, and inspiring others are priceless and it significantly contributes to her growth as a person.

Priscilla sits back and observes the world around her constantly changing. Many people are not educated on how to cope with life difficulties. The experience serves as education, but people require a push towards their own awareness or consciousness.  She writes about these human moments and truly lives to help people find a balance, coping with life difficulties, evaluating life choices, and having greater awareness into the self. At the end of the day, everyone has their own strengths and weaknesses and we are all human.

Priscilla believes in the philosophy of the Dalai Lama-to laugh and smile at every opportunity and Mother Teresa-spread love, hope, and empowerment with a simple smile and helping hand.
